US Virginia Senate allows state banks to offer crypto custody services

The Senate of Virginia in the United States unanimously approved a bill amendment request that now allows traditional banks operating in the Commonwealth of Virginia to provide virtual currency custody services.  Delegate Christopher T. Head introduced the bill (House Bill No. 263) back in January 2022, seeking an amendment to allow eligible banks to offer crypto custody services: “A bank may provide its customers with virtual currency custody services so long as the bank has 26 adequate protocols in place to effectively manage risks and comply with applicable laws.” The bill passed Senate with a sweeping 39-0 vote and is waiting to be signed into law by Governor of Virginia Glenn Youngkin. GRiZ Announces Psychedelic Virginia Music Festival, Space Camp

Following a year devoid of music festivals thanks to the wrath of COVID-19, GRiZ is primed for a triumphant return with the announcement of his own curated fest. The electro-funk superstar has announced the debut of Space Camp, a bass music-fueled two-night festival at Virginia’s fabled Hampton Coliseum in December 2021. GRiZ will perform two different live sets alongside a number of his electronic music contemporaries, including CloZee, Liquid Stranger, LSDream, Chee, Common Creation, Kumarion, and EDM.com Class of 2021 artists Lucii and Moore Kismet. The inaugural Space Camp festival is scheduled for December 17th and 18th, 2021. US election: Republicans hold back Democrats, narrowing path to Senate control

The battle for power in the Senate tightened into Wednesday as Democrats picked up a seat in Colorado, but suffered a setback in Alabama, and Republicans held their own in high-profile races in South Carolina, Iowa, Texas and Kansas, dramatically narrowing the political map. Republicans fought to retain their Senate majority by turning back a surge of Democrats challenging allies of President Donald Trump, and the Democrats’ various paths to seizing control were growing more limited. With several contests still too early to call, and one Georgia race heading to a January runoff, the final verdict is expected to drag on. Democrats gained a seat when ex-Gov.
